#917f58 h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#917f58 is composed of 56.9% red, 49.8%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 12.4% magenta, 39.3% yellow and 43.1% black. It has a hue angle of 41.1 degrees, a saturation of 24.5% and a lightness of 45.7%. #917f58 color hex could be obtained by blending #fffeb0 with #230000. Closest websafe color is: #996666.

● #917f58 color description : Mostly desaturated dark orange.
The hexadecimal color #917f58 has RGB values of R:145, G:127,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.12, Y:0.39, K:0.43. Its decimal value is 9535320.
